029 /**
030 * Manages sessions in a thread safe manner for the LdapServer. This class is
031 * used primarily by the {@link LdapProtocolHandler} to manage sessions and is
032 * created by the LdapServer which makes it available to the handler. It's job
033 * is simple and this class was mainly created to be able to expose the session
034 * manager safely to things like the LdapProtocolHandler.
035 *
036 * @author <a href="mailto:dev@directory.apache.org">Apache Directory Project</a>
037 * @version $Rev$, $Date$
038 */
039 public class LdapSessionManager
040 {
041 /** Concurrent hashMap backing for IoSession to LdapSession mapping */
042 private Map<IoSession, LdapSession> ldapSessions = new ConcurrentHashMap<IoSession, LdapSession>( 100 );
043
044
045 /**
046 * Gets the active sessions managed by the LdapServer.
047 */
048 public LdapSession[] getSessions()
049 {
050 return ldapSessions.values().toArray( new LdapSession[0] );
051 }
052
053
054 /**
055 * Adds a new LdapSession to the LdapServer.
056 *
057 * @param ldapSession the newly created {@link LdapSession}
058 */
059 public void addLdapSession( LdapSession ldapSession )
060 {
061 synchronized ( ldapSessions )
062 {
063 ldapSessions.put( ldapSession.getIoSession(), ldapSession );
064 }
065 }
066
067
068 /**
069 * Removes an LdapSession managed by the {@link LdapServer}. This method
070 * has no side effects: meaning it does not perform cleanup tasks after
071 * removing the session. This task is handled by the callers.
072 *
073 * @param session the MINA session of the LdapSession to be removed
074 * @return the LdapSession to remove
075 */
076 public LdapSession removeLdapSession( IoSession session )
077 {
078 synchronized ( ldapSessions )
079 {
080 return ldapSessions.remove( session );
081 }
082 }
083
084
085 /**
086 * Gets the LdapSession associated with the MINA session.
087 *
088 * @param session the MINA session of the LdapSession to retrieve
089 * @return the LdapSession associated with the MINA {@link IoSession}
090 */
091 public LdapSession getLdapSession( IoSession session )
092 {
093 synchronized ( ldapSessions )
094 {
095 return ldapSessions.get( session );
096 }
097 }
098 }
